Smith Mountain Lake Christian Academy put another one in the bag on Saturday to keep their perfect season alive. They blew past the St. Andrew's Episcopal Lions 17-3. For the Ospreys, this counts as revenge for the 10-8 win the Lions walked away with the last time they faced one another back in March of 2023.
Brodie Edwards made a big impact while hitting and pitching. He looked comfortable on the mound, striking out seven batters over five innings while giving up three earned runs off seven hits. Edwards was also solid in the batter's box, scoring a run while going 2-for-4.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Peyton Conley, who scored three runs and stole Three bases. while going 2-for-2. Conley is crushing it when it comes to stolen bases: he's snagged at least one every time he's taken the field this season. Alex Crowl was another key player, scoring two runs and stealing a base while going 1-for-4.
Smith Mountain Lake Christian Academy k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 12 hits.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now got at least nine hits every time they've taken the field this season.
Smith Mountain Lake Christian Academy's record now sits at 4-0. As for St. Andrew's Episcopal, they are on a 19-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-3.
